如何将 browserify 应用到我的 gulp 文件?

How can I apply browserify to my gulp file?

我对 gulp 和 browserify 比较陌生。据我了解,如果你能解释一下我如何将 browserify 与我当前的 gulp 文件一起使用...

因为我正在为我的 gulp 模块使用 'require',使用 browserify 对我有什么好处吗?如果是这样,它对我有什么好处?

var sass      = require('gulp-sass'),
concat    = require('gulp-concat'),
watch   = require('gulp-watch'),
gulp    = require('gulp'),
minifyCSS = require('gulp-minify-css'),
rename    = require('gulp-rename'), // to rename any file
destination = 'public/css';

// task to compile sass, minify then rename file
gulp.task('sass', function () {
gulp.src('public/sass/**/*.scss')
    .pipe(sass())
    .pipe(gulp.dest(destination))
    .pipe(concat('style.css'))
    .pipe(gulp.dest(destination))
    .pipe(minifyCSS())
    .pipe(rename('style.min.css'))
    .pipe(gulp.dest(destination));
});

// save typing gulp sass, and use just gulp instead
gulp.task('default', ['sass']);

// simple watch task
gulp.task('watch', function () {
   gulp.watch('public/sass/**/*.scss', ['sass']);
});

你认为 browserify 有什么作用?

目前,我认为没有必要包含它,因为您 processing/bundling 没有任何脚本。